如何使用助记词生成器源
2026-03-03
在数字资产日益重要的今天,助记词的使用频率也越来越高。它成为保护用户数字资产的一种重要手段。然而,很多人对助记词并不十分了解,也不知道如何有效地使用和生成助记词。本文将深入探讨助记词生成器的源码,如何使用这类工具以及其在保护数字资产中的重要性。
### 什么是助记词?助记词(Mnemonic Phrase)是一种将随机生成的密钥转换为易于记忆的短语。通常由12到24个单词组成,这些单词来自特定的字列表。通过助记词,用户可以轻松地恢复他们的数字钱包,而无需记住复杂的密码或私钥。
助记词的构成由以下几个部分组成:
-单词列表:通常由2048个单词组成,选词的过程确保没有二义性。
-生成算法:通过随机算法将生成的密钥转为用户友好的短语。
### 助记词生成器的背景助记词最初来源于比特币社区,在钱包和密钥管理中得到了广泛应用。随着区块链技术的发展,助记词的实用性和必要性得到进一步的提升。
助记词生成器的出现,为用户提供了方便的工具,使得生成助记词的过程更加简单直观。
### 助记词生成器源码分析助记词生成器的源码可以使用多种编程语言实现。大部分实现采用的是 JavaScript、Python 或其他网络开发语言。
以下是一个简单的助记词生成器的功能模块概述:
-随机数生成模块:确保生成的助记词高效、随机。
-单词选择模块:根据预设的字典随机选择单词。
-输出模块:将生成的助记词呈现给用户。
### 如何使用助记词生成器源码首先,用户需要准备开发环境,例如安装 Node.js 或 Python。
安装步骤包括下载对应的源码,配置环境变量,最后运行程序生成助记词。
使用示例:
```bash node mnemonic-generator.js ```运行后,用户将看到生成的助记词。
### 助记词的安全性分析虽然助记词提供了一定的安全保障,但也不是绝对安全的。助记词生成的优势在于简单易用,但劣势在于如果不加以保护,可能会导致资产丢失。
一些推荐的安全实践包括:使用硬件钱包、定期备份助记词、避免在不安全的设备上生成助记词。
### 常见问题解答 #### 助记词生成是否可以逆向?助记词的设计是单向的,一般来讲,从助记词无法推算出原始的私钥或公钥。但有些算法漏洞可能导致逆向的可能性,因此,使用稳定的算法来生成助记词是至关重要的。
#### 如何选择安全的助记词?选择助记词时应避免使用常见的单词组合,确保生成的短语不容易被猜测。此外,推荐使用经过审查的助记词生成器,以确保生成的安全性。
#### 助记词丢失怎么办?一旦助记词丢失,用户将无法访问其数字资产。为了避免这种情况,建议定期备份助记词,并将其保存在安全的地方,如防火的保险箱。
#### 助记词的存储方式有哪些?助记词可以通过多个方式进行存储,例如纸质记录、密码管理工具、甚至是加密存储。选用的存储方式应确保安全且容易访问。
#### 助记词是否可以用于多种钱包?大多数数字钱包都支持助记词的导入与导出。然而,不同的钱包可能会采用不同的助记词标准,用户在操作时需确认其兼容性。
#### 助记词生成的算法有哪些风险?一些非标准的助记词生成算法可能导致安全风险,因此使用标准化的算法和审计过的生成器非常重要。
#### 助记词生成器如何进行安全性审查?对助记词生成器实施安全审查可通过多种方式进行,如对代码进行审计、使用渗透测试等,确保生成器的安全性。
### 结论助记词生成器在数字资产管理过程中占据着重要地位。随着行业的发展,未来的助记词生成器将更加智能和安全。用户在使用助记词时,需牢记助记词的安全性极其关键,并时刻保持警惕。
通过本文的介绍,希望能为广大用户提供更好的助记词管理经验,保护数字资产的安全。